SOLICITATION #: 6000002122
TITLE: World Trade Center (WTC) Maintenance Of Access Control Systems And Closed Circuit Television Systems (CCTV) Including Adds, Moves And Changes On A Work Order Basis
DESCRIPTION: The Port Authority is seeking to retain a qualified firm to perform adds, moves and changes, on a work order basis, as well as scheduled preventive maintenance and unscheduled remedial maintenance, of all equipment comprising security systems and equipment at the Port Authority Facilities listed in section 2 below.
